Web10 apr. 2024 · The ls -l command is a more efficient way to check file permissions in Linux. It specifically displays file permissions in a detailed format along with other information such as file size, last modification date, owner, group, and file name. To use this method, simply type “ls -l filename”. Web10 jan. 2024 · Like regular files, this permission allows you to read the contents of the directory. However, that means that you can view the contents (or files) stored within the directory. This permission is required to have things like the ls command work. Write (w) As with regular files, this allows someone to modify the contents of the directory. Web27 jul. 2015 · You can see the groups on the system by issuing the command cat /etc/group You could set the permissions for coworking1.key to be the same as coworking1.crt … Web11 apr. 2024 · By default, "ls" command does not distinguish between different types of files. However, you can use "--color" option to display different types of files with different colors. For example −. $ ls --color file1.txt file2.txt folder1/. In output above, regular files are displayed in white, while directory is displayed in blue.

That's because I have execute permission on the parent directory of /root , / (often confusingly called the root directory as it is the "root" of the filesystem from which the rest branches off).

Web7 okt. 2024 · The execute permissions. We don’t see the execute permission set here since we are not working with executable files. To see an example of a file that is actually executable, try ls -l /bin/ls. Sometimes the x is replaced by another character, but it is beyond the scope of today’s class.
